Noctal is a sound design and Foley tool tailored for Film & Video. Its core selling point on the landing page is "Real Sounds, Synced in Seconds," meaning it uses genuinely recorded sound effects to quickly match the visuals. It claims to feature 200,000+ human-recorded SFX, making it suitable for sound searching and syncing in film post-production, short video editing, commercials, and general content creation.
Based on the extracted information, Noctal focuses not on general music generation, but on a visual-driven SFX/Foley workflow. It emphasizes matching human-recorded sound effects to the picture, likely for post-production sound replacement scenarios like footsteps, ambient sounds, object collisions, and action SFX. For sound designers and video editors, its value lies in reducing the time spent manually searching for assets, dragging to align, and trial-and-error. However, the page does not specify the underlying AI models, recognition logic, supported video formats, sync accuracy, or editability, so its "auto-sync" capability still needs to be verified through actual use.
The page only displays a "Try Lana free" button, indicating that its product or feature, Lana, offers a free trial entry point. However, it does not disclose the free quota, trial duration, export limits, asset download limits, whether watermarks are applied, commercial licensing, or official subscription pricing. For users working on commercial projects, it is especially necessary to further confirm the scope of the sound effect license, whether it can be used for theatrical releases/commercials/platform distribution, and team collaboration costs.
The pros are its highly clear positioning—focusing on film and video sound design—and its massive library of human-recorded sound effects; if the sync capability is reliable, it can significantly boost post-production efficiency. The limitations are also obvious: there is very little public information, lacking details on Chinese language support, API/plugins, data privacy, payment methods, customer support, and integration ecosystem. There are also no samples or quality metrics to prove output stability.
Noctal is more suitable for video creators, independent directors, editors, sound designers, and small post-production teams to try out first for quickly supplementing real SFX. Access from China is unknown; network connectivity, payment methods, and asset licensing need to be verified independently. If access or payment is restricted, alternatives like Soundly, BOOM Library, Artlist, Epidemic Sound, and Envato Elements can be considered.
